What Is Roof Ventilation?
Roof ventilation lets air move through the attic or the space under your roof. The main goal is to let fresh air in and push out hot, humid, or stale air that gets trapped.
This airflow is usually achieved through different types of roof vents installed at strategic points. These vents help maintain a balanced temperature and reduce moisture buildup inside the roof structure.
A good roof ventilation system makes your home more comfortable and protects the roof from damage caused by heat and humidity.
How Roof Ventilation Works?
Roof ventilation works by using the natural movement of air. Since warm air rises, these systems help remove trapped heat from under the roof.
Usually, air comes in through intake vents near the bottom of the roof and leaves through exhaust vents at the top. As warm air goes out, cooler air comes in to keep the airflow steady.
Many homes use a roof air ventilator or spinning vent to boost airflow. These ventilators use the wind to pull hot air out of the roof space, so they work well without needing much electricity.
When a roof ventilator is placed in the right spot, it can greatly cut down on heat buildup and help your roof work better overall.
Why Is Roof Ventilation Important?
Roof ventilation offers several key benefits for your roof and the rooms below.
Temperature Control
Roofs absorb a large amount of heat during the day. Without ventilation, this heat becomes trapped under the roof, raising indoor temperatures. A proper roof ventilation system helps release this heat, making interiors more comfortable.
Moisture Reduction
Daily activities like cooking, bathing, and washing add moisture to the air. Without ventilation, this moisture can build up under the roof and may lead to mold or damage.
Improved Roof Durability
Heat and moisture that get trapped can weaken roofing materials over time. Good roof vents help keep things stable under the roof and reduce wear on the roof parts.
Better Energy Efficiency
When hot air escapes through a roof air ventilator, indoor spaces remain cooler. This may reduce reliance on cooling systems, helping maintain comfortable temperatures naturally.
What Happens If a Roof Is Not Properly Ventilated?
If your roof isn’t ventilated well, it can cause long-term problems that affect both your comfort and the strength of your home.
Excessive Heat Build-Up
Without airflow, heat builds up under the roof and spreads into your rooms. This can make your home uncomfortable, especially in hot weather.
Moisture Damage
Moisture stuck inside the roof can make the insulation damp, cause mold, and weaken the wooden parts of the roof.
Reduced Roof Lifespan
When roofing materials are always exposed to heat and humidity, they wear out faster and the roof doesn’t last as long.
Structural Stress
Over time, trapped heat can make roofing materials expand and contract, which raises the risk of cracks or other damage.

Why Does One Roof Ventilation Solution Doesn’t Work Everywhere?
Every building is unique, and several factors influence how roof ventilation systems should be designed.
Climate Conditions
Homes located in hot regions require ventilation systems that efficiently remove heat. In humid regions, ventilation must also address moisture control.
Roof Design
The shape and slope of a roof affect how air flows beneath it. Flat roofs, sloped roofs, and industrial structures may require different types of roof vents to maintain airflow.
Roofing Materials
The type of roofing sheets used can influence heat absorption and ventilation needs. Some materials retain more heat than others, making ventilation even more critical.
Building Size and Structure
Larger roofs or commercial structures may require multiple ventilators to ensure even airflow throughout the space.
